The evolving interplay between dec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s) and traditional corporate governance principles necessitates robust measurement frameworks. Governance Influence Measurement, within cryptocurrency ecosystems, seeks to quantify the impact of various stakeholders—token holders, developers, core contributors—on protocol decisions and overall system trajectory. This assessment extends to options trading and financial derivatives by evaluating the influence of regulatory bodies, market makers, and institutional investors on pricing models and risk management strategies. Ultimately, it aims to provide a data-driven perspective on the effectiveness and fairness of decision-making processes.
